Subtract 8/20 from 2/7
2/7 - 8/20 is -4/35.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 7 and 20 is 140
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 140 - For the 1st fraction, since 7 × 20 = 140,
2/7 = 2 × 20/7 × 20 = 40/140 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 20 × 7 = 140,
8/20 = 8 × 7/20 × 7 = 56/140 - Subtract the two like fractions:
40/140 - 56/140 = 40 - 56/140 = -16/140 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is -4/35
